Getting to IGI Airport Terminal 3 Departures

Alright, first things first, how do you actually get to Terminal 3 Departures? This is super important, guys, because showing up at the wrong terminal means a whole lot of wasted time and stress. For IGI Airport Terminal 3 Departures, you've got a few solid options. The most popular and often easiest way is the Delhi Airport Metro Express. It's fast, efficient, and drops you right at the airport's internal transportation hub, which is super close to T3. Trust me, skipping traffic is a huge win! If you’re coming from New Delhi Railway Station, it’s a breezy 15-minute ride. Another great option is using ride-sharing apps like Uber or Ola, or of course, a traditional taxi. Just make sure you specify that you need to go to Terminal 3 Departures – this is key! They have designated drop-off points, so follow the signs. For those driving themselves, there are multiple parking lots available, but be prepared for potential congestion, especially during peak hours. Factor in extra time for parking and walking to the terminal. Bus services are also available from various points in Delhi, but again, confirm that the route serves Terminal 3. The most crucial tip here is plan ahead. Check real-time traffic updates and leave way earlier than you think you need to. Arriving at IGI Airport Terminal 3 Departures with ample time will save you from that last-minute panic. Remember, T3 is massive, and you don't want to be sprinting through it.

Check-in Procedures at Terminal 3 Departures

Once you've successfully navigated your way to Terminal 3 Departures, the next big step is check-in. This is where you hand over your luggage and get your boarding pass. For most international flights and many domestic ones operating out of T3, you'll find a plethora of airline counters. These are usually clearly marked with airline names. Pro-tip: Always check which airline you're flying with and look for their specific counter. Don't just wander aimlessly! Now, the airport has made things a bit more convenient. Many airlines offer self-check-in kiosks. These are fantastic for saving time, especially if you’ve only got carry-on luggage or have already checked in online. You can usually print your boarding pass and baggage tags directly from these machines. Speaking of online check-in, if your airline allows it, do it! It’s a game-changer. You can often select your seat and even pay for extra baggage beforehand. This means you might only need to head straight to the baggage drop counter, which is usually much quicker than the regular check-in line. For those who prefer the traditional route or need assistance, the airline counters are your go-to. Be prepared for queues, especially during peak travel times. Have your passport and booking details ready to speed things up. Remember, the check-in counters typically close about an hour before departure for international flights and slightly less for domestic. So, don't cut it too fine, guys!

Security Checks: What to Expect at T3 Departures

After check-in, the next hurdle is the security check, and this is where things can sometimes get a little backed up at Terminal 3 Departures. It's a mandatory step, and everyone has to go through it, but knowing what to expect can make it much smoother. First, you'll need your boarding pass and a valid photo ID (like your passport or driver's license). You'll place your cabin baggage, laptop, electronic devices (like tablets and phones), and any liquids in separate trays to go through the X-ray scanner. Remember the liquid rule: containers must be 100ml or less, and all must fit comfortably in a single, transparent, resealable plastic bag of about 1-liter capacity. Pack smart! When it's your turn, you'll be asked to walk through a metal detector or an advanced body scanner. Make sure you empty your pockets of any metallic items – keys, coins, phones – before you get to the scanner. You'll also need to remove jackets, belts, and sometimes even shoes (especially if they have metal parts). Don't be that person holding up the line because you forgot to take out your belt! Once you're through, collect your belongings promptly. Key takeaway: Follow the instructions of the security personnel carefully. They are there to ensure everyone's safety. If you have any medical implants or devices, inform the security staff beforehand; they have special procedures for you. The goal is efficiency, so being prepared makes everyone’s journey better.

Navigating the Airside: Duty-Free, Lounges, and Gates

Alright, you've conquered check-in and security – pat yourself on the back! Now you're airside at Terminal 3 Departures, and this is where the real travel experience begins. This part of the terminal is huge, filled with amenities and, of course, your departure gates. First off, Duty-Free shopping. T3 has a massive selection, offering everything from liquor and tobacco to perfumes, cosmetics, chocolates, and local souvenirs. If you're looking to grab some last-minute gifts or treats for yourself, this is the place. Just remember to check your airline’s baggage allowance for items purchased at duty-free, especially if you have connecting flights. Next up, airport lounges. If you have lounge access (through your airline, credit card, or by purchasing a day pass), this can be a sanctuary from the busy terminal. Lounges typically offer comfortable seating, complimentary food and beverages, Wi-Fi, and sometimes even shower facilities. It's a great way to relax and recharge before your flight. Finally, and most importantly, find your gate. Your boarding pass will have your gate number. Large digital display boards are scattered throughout the terminal showing flight information, including gate numbers and any last-minute changes. T3 is a long terminal, so gates can be quite a walk. Pay attention to the signs indicating gate numbers and allow ample time to reach yours, especially if it's at the far end. Some gates even have their own separate security checks. Don't get caught out!
